I have exchanged my CC2531 stick with a Slaesh's CC2652RB stick (one of the two recommended adapter at zigbee2mqtt.io).
Unfortunately the serial port with this devices is on my RasPi /dev/ttyUSB0.
Meanwhile I found the correct mapping within docker-compose.yml: Added
- "/dev/ttyUSB0:/dev/ttyUSB0"
at zigbee -> devices and changed port in configuraton.yaml for zigbee to /dev/ttyUSB0 too.

BUT start.sh is not working as there ttyACM* is given at several places. As I am a noob in programming I am not sure how to overcome this.
I started the docker container manually:
docker-compose up -d nodered mqtt zigbee
But now I am not sure what will happen in case I upgrade in the future.
